لفهم بشكل أفضل ، دعونا نلقي نظرة على المثال التالي:
حزمة com.yonyou.test ؛ استيراد java.util.arraylist ؛ استيراد java.util.iterator ؛ استيراد java.util.list ؛ / *** فئة الاختبار* Author wulin.com* creation تاريخ 2016-5-31*/ اختبار الفئة العامة {public static void main (string [] args) {list <string> list = new ArrayList <String> () ؛ list.add ("Hello") ؛ list.add ("World") ؛ list.add ("hahahaha") ؛ String [] strarray2 = new string [list.size ()] ؛ list.toarray (strarray2) ؛ لـ (int i = 0 ؛ i <strarray2.length ؛ i ++) {system.out.println (strarray2 [i]) ؛ } // سيكون للمحتوى التالي سلسلة خطأ مصبوب [] strarray = (string []) list.toarray () ؛ //list.toarray () سيعيد مجموعة من الكائنات [] وتريد أن يلقي إلى سلسلة [] لـ (int i = 0 ؛ i <strarray.length ؛ i ++) {system.out.println (strarray [i]) ؛ }}}يناقش المقال أعلاه باختصار مسألة تحويل النوع القسري في Java هو كل المحتوى الذي أشاركه معك. آمل أن يعطيك مرجعًا وآمل أن تتمكن من دعم wulin.com أكثر.